Transaction

dbc03309727132ddb685fcd2fbfea62da4d36f9c3b13df92bca0d48dbef64099
315,455 confirmations
Timestamp
1582588083
Block618,855
Fee590,268 sats
Fee rate37.8 sats/vB
view on mempool.space

Inputs & Outputs

Inputs